When asked 'Is sex outside of marriage always wrong?' 94.85% said 'yes', whilst only 4 (out of 133 who took the test) said free sex was OK provided you weren't married. 3 people also stated it was OK 'if it doesn't hurt anyone'. Whether that would allow for the distinctly modern phenomena of the 'Open Marriage' was far from clear.
One major failing of the survey (which was my fault!) was its failure to establish a disconnect between current practices and previous practices. So what we don't know is how many people who answered the test were acting in a different way today to what their very conservative views expressed in the previous question suggested. Certainly though, not everyone in the survey had been 'chaste' even if this was only in a previous 'non-christian' life.
When asked 'how many sexual partners have you ever had in total throughout your life?'
almost 40% stated One, and that they intended it to remain that way. 2% appeared to want to aim for this but stated 'you can never tell if it will work out'. This worries me, as in my view committment to a marriage come what may is essential for it to work.
Almost 30% admitted to having between two and ten partners in their life, and just under 5% stated they had between Ten-Twenty. This left 5% with over twenty, and the rest almost a whopping 20% remained virgins, with the vast majority of these wanting to wait till marriage for sex.

Have you ever encountered or viewed any kind of nudity or pornography online?
-Never and I don't intend to 16.18%
-I have rarely stumbled on an image of a woman partially or totally nude and tend to quickly move away 24.26%
-Although I only ever find nudity by chance, I do tend to look at it longer than I should 31.62%
-I actively seek out images online that are revealing of nudity 19.85%
-I consider myself addicted to internet pornography 8.09%
-Never, I just don't know where to find it! 0%
Considering the level of conservatism in the survey participants,this is perhaps surprising, but clearly indicates the level of problem that internet pornography poses.
